Fabric Types and When to Use Them
Fleece (Patagonia Better Sweater, Columbia Rugged Ridge): warmest option, best for fall/winter. The knit texture adds visual interest. Layering piece over a tee and under a jacket.
French Terry (Nike Sportswear Club): mid-weight, works spring through fall. Soft, drapes well, absorbs moisture. Best for standalone wear or light layering.
Polyester Performance (Nike Therma, Champion Sport): lightest and most moisture-wicking. Best for active wear that transitions to street. Dries fastest.
Heavyweight Cotton (Champion Reverse Weave): warmest cotton option. Substantial weight feels premium. Best for cooler weather when you want the quarter-zip to be the main layer.

Premium Pick: Patagonia Better Sweater
The Better Sweater is expensive at $139, and it earns every dollar. The knit fleece texture looks like a sweater from a distance but functions like a fleece jacket — warm, breathable, and surprisingly lightweight. The raglan sleeves eliminate the shoulder seam, which means it sits clean under outer layers without bunching.
It's also made from 100% recycled polyester and is Fair Trade Certified, if that matters to you. At this price point, it should.
Best Heritage: Champion Reverse Weave
The Reverse Weave quarter-zip is Champion at its peak — the Reverse Weave construction runs the fabric horizontally to resist vertical shrinkage, which means this pullover holds its shape wash after wash. The heavyweight cotton fleece feels substantial in a way that thin polyester pullovers simply cannot replicate.
The boxy fit is intentional and works beautifully with wide-leg pants and high-top sneakers.

Quarter-Zip Layering Guide
The quarter-zip is a layering piece first. Here's how to use it:
- Over a graphic tee, under nothing — the default spring/fall look. Zip down to show the tee print, or zip up for a cleaner line.
- Over a mock neck, under a jacket — cold weather power move. The mock neck fills the gap the quarter-zip creates, and a denim or work jacket goes over the top.
- Over a hoodie — controversial, but it works with oversized fits. The quarter-zip collar sits above the hood for visual texture.
Care Tips
- Polyester quarter-zips: machine wash cold, tumble dry low. They're low-maintenance by design.
- Cotton fleece (Champion): wash cold, hang dry to prevent shrinkage. The Reverse Weave resists it, but heat is still the enemy.
- Patagonia Better Sweater: wash cold with similar colors, tumble dry low. The recycled polyester holds up well.
FAQ
Q: Quarter-zip or hoodie?
Different tools for different jobs. The quarter-zip layers better under jackets (no hood bulk) and looks more polished. The hoodie is more casual and works better as a standalone top layer. Ideally, you have both.
Q: Can I wear a quarter-zip to work?
Depends on the workplace. A Patagonia Better Sweater or Champion Reverse Weave over a collared shirt reads as smart-casual and works in most business-casual environments. A Nike Therma over a graphic tee does not.
Q: What pants work with quarter-zips?
Everything. That's the appeal. Cargo pants, joggers, straight-leg jeans, wide-leg trousers — the quarter-zip is the most pants-agnostic top in your closet.
